钢渣的体积安定性问题及稳定化处理的国内研究进展  被引量:83

Volume Stability and Stabilization Treatment of Steel Slag in China

摘  要:钢渣的体积安定性不良问题是制约其大宗量开发利用的重要原因之一。分析了引起钢渣体积安定性不良的三个重要因素(游离氧化钙、游离氧化镁和RO相),综述了钢渣骨料和钢渣微粉对水泥基材料体积稳定性的影响及危害,并介绍了一些改善钢渣骨料混凝土体积稳定性的探索工作,最后分析总结了钢渣体积安定化处理的技术进展。基于钢渣体积安定性问题及稳定化处理的研究现状,提出了今后需要加强探索与研究的几点建议。Bad volume stability of steel slag is one of important reasons that restrict comprehensive utilization of steel slag. The three important factors( i. e.,free calcium oxide,free magnesium oxide and RO phase) that cause poor volume stability of steel slag were analyzed,and the effects of steel slag as aggregates or supplementary cementitious materials on the volume stability of cement-based materials were summarized,meanwhile,some exploration works on improving the volume stability of concrete containing steel slag aggregates were also introduced. Finally, the technical progress on volume stabilization treatment of steel slag was analyzed. Several issues that are deserved to research for the volume stability and stabilization treatment of steel slag were presented.
